> This series fixes the issue of media device nodes being registered before
> all the media entities and pads links are created so if user-space tries
> to enumerate the graph too early, it may get a partial graph enumeration
> since everything may not been registered yet.
>
> The solution (suggested by Sakari Ailus) is to separate the media device
> registration from the initialization so drivers can first initialize the
> media device, create the graph and then finally register the media device
> node once is finished.
>
> This is the fifth version of the series and is a rebase on top of latest
> MC next gen and the only important change is the addition of patch 3/3.
>
> Patch #1 adds a check to the media_device_unregister() function to know if
> the media device has been registed yet so calling it will be safe and the
> cleanup functions of the drivers won't need to be changed in case register
> failed.
>
> Patch #2 does the init and registration split, changing all the drivers to
> make the change atomic and also adds a cleanup function for media devices.
>
> Patch #3 sets a topology version 0 at media device registration to allow
> user-space to know that the graph is "static" (i.e: no graph updates after
> the media device was registered).
